Output e81c9e0fc67311bf4e23606d1004056962aa43cebbb496d65b82df3aa71df323:1

value
10997112
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6bc45cdd9dc0ee28c6a6a48a90626a9cd03f893 OP_EQUALVERIFY OP_CHECKSIG
address
1HfDXL1WueUrQLVQ1pLdjMo4aepMzPQ5i9
transaction
e81c9e0fc67311bf4e23606d1004056962aa43cebbb496d65b82df3aa71df323
confirmations
137370
spent
true